Embodiment 1, as shown in fig. 1-5, the utility model provides a breathe internal medicine emergency nursing car, including automobile body 1, one side sliding connection of automobile body 1 has the drawer, and standing groove 2 has been seted up to the upper surface of automobile body 1, and the surface of automobile body 1 is provided with protection machanism 3, and the lower surface of automobile body 1 is provided with damper 4, and the through-hole has been seted up to the inner wall of standing groove 2, and the inner wall fixed mounting of through-hole has oxygen cylinder 5, and one side fixed mounting that oxygen cylinder 5 was kept away from to automobile body 1 has the handle.
The specific arrangement and operation of the guard mechanism 3 and the damper mechanism 4 will be described in detail below.
As shown in fig. 4, the protection mechanism 3 includes a protection plate 301, the protection plate 301 is slidably connected to the outer surface of the vehicle body 1, the upper surface of the protection plate 301 is fixedly provided with a top plate 302, the lower surface of the top plate 302 is fixedly provided with a connection column 303, the inner wall of the protection plate 301 is fixedly provided with an iron sheet 304, the upper surface of the vehicle body 1 is provided with a connection hole 305, the outer surface of the connection column 303 is slidably connected to the inner wall of the connection hole 305, the upper surface of the vehicle body 1 is slidably connected with a magnet 306, one side of the vehicle body 1 close to the magnet 306 is provided with a chute, the magnet 306 is slidably connected to the inner wall of the chute, a partition plate 307 is fixedly provided between the inner walls of the placement groove 2, elastic springs 308 are symmetrically and fixedly provided between the outer surface of the partition plate 307 and the inner wall of the placement groove 2, an elastic ring 309 is fixedly provided between the two groups of elastic springs 308, a protection pad 310 is fixedly provided on the inner wall of the elastic ring 309, by providing the protection mechanism 3, can effectually avoid medical personnel at the in-process that pushes away that emergency ambulance advances, the collision appears and leads to the injured condition of personnel to take place, simultaneously under the effect of elastic ring 309 and elastic spring 308, can effectually prevent dropping of medicine, guarantee the normal clear of first aid process.
The whole protection mechanism 3 achieves the effect that when medical personnel need to use the emergency nursing vehicle, the medical personnel firstly inserts the medicine bottle to be used into the protection pad 310, when the medical personnel are inserted, under the action of the elastic ring 309 and the elastic spring 308, the size of the elastic ring 309 can be adjusted according to the sizes of different medicine bottles, the application range is improved, other necessary products can be directly placed in the placing groove 2 or placed in a drawer, then the protection plate 301 is connected with the vehicle body 1 through the mutual matching of the connecting post 303 and the connecting hole 305, the protection plate 301 is firmly combined with the vehicle body 1 through the interaction of the magnet 306 and the iron sheet 304, the medical personnel hold the handle by hand to push the whole nursing vehicle to move forwards, under the action of the protection plate 301, the collision injury can be avoided, through the arrangement of the protection mechanism 3, the situation that the medical personnel can be effectively avoided in the process of pushing the emergency nursing vehicle to move forwards, the condition that the collision leads to personnel to be injured occurs, and simultaneously under the effect of elastic ring 309 and elastic spring 308, can effectually prevent dropping of medicine, guarantees the normal clear of first aid process.
As shown in fig. 5, the quantity of damper 4 is four groups, damper 4 includes support 401, the lower surface symmetry fixed mounting of automobile body 1 has support 401, it is connected with pivot 402 to rotate between two sets of supports 401, the surface cover of pivot 402 is equipped with axle sleeve 403, the surface fixed mounting of axle sleeve 403 has shell fragment 404, the one end fixed mounting that axle sleeve 403 was kept away from to shell fragment 404 has wheel hub 405, the surface fixed mounting of wheel hub 405 has rubber circle 406, through setting up this damper 4, the reduction that can effectively come should breathe internal medicine emergency care cart at the vibration range of advancing in-process, the dropping of medicine has been avoided, guarantee going on smoothly of emergency treatment process.
The effect that its whole damper 4 reaches does, when medical personnel pushed this emergency care car when advancing, the wheel moves forward under the effect of pivot 402, then the rubber circle 406 of wheel surface can with ground direct contact, rubber circle 406 can extrude wheel hub 405 immediately, wheel hub 405 and axle sleeve 403 can extrude shell fragment 404 immediately afterwards, shell fragment 404 can produce a resilience force, thereby play absorbing effect, through setting up this damper 4, the reduction that can effectively come should breathe internal medicine emergency care car and advance the vibrations range of in-process, the dropping of medicine has been avoided, guarantee going on smoothly of emergency treatment process.
